Experienced Dog Sitter!

Pet care experience

Growing up we've always had a dog. My responsibility was of course, to play with it when i was younger but now that i'm older, my responsibilities have grown. Feeding, walking, making sure they take their medication at the correct time and providing enrichment to help keep our older dogs amused and happy. I worked at a local animal shelter for a year, where I learned the true responsibility of taking care of animals. Animal happiness and safety is a main priority of mine.

Rachel just took care of our 2 dogs for 5 days when we went on vacation over the 4th of July holiday. Both dogs seemed to love her and looked happy and content in the pictures she sent. She also texted us updates a couple of times a day. During this time, Rachel was not feeling well and ended up having to go to an urgent care to get an antibiotic, but she continued her responsibilities of taking care of our pets so as to not spoil our vacation. Then, during the 4th night at our house, there was a terrible storm and a possible tornado very close to our house. Rachel had to keep our dogs calm, as both of our dogs are very afraid of storms and other loud noises. She had also had to deal with keeping them calm during fireworks. During the storm, our electricity was knocked out. Rachel mentioned to us in an update that our house had lost electricity, but never complained or told us anything that would worry us. However, she had no way to warm up food, no lights at night, no AC or TV, couldn’t even run a fan. She was going out into her car to keep her phone charged. We told her where candles, flashlights, and external.batteries were that she could use while we waited for updates on the electricity. On the 5th day we realized how uncomfortable it must be for her so we decided to come home a day early to relieve Rachel, as she had endured 28 hours without electricity in our house without complaining or worrying us at all and we didn’t know when the power might be restored. The whole time , we knew the dogs were well taken care of. Rachel even waited to leave until we got back because more storms were coming and she didn’t want the dogs to be alone during the storms. I was so impressed with Rachel and will definitely be using her again. Rachel stayed with her commitment to us through some very tough situations, never complaining and staying positive in her communications with us so we were never worried.
